2. Installing Pre-Compiled Binaries

Debian users are the big winners because libdmtx is available in the main testing and unstable repositories (although not in stable yet). The Debian package is named "libdmtx-utils".

On Ubuntu Server, ImageMagick may install incorrectly but without errors since the server version does not come with installed image libraries and no GUI (GTK or KDE) so it doesn't correctly define the needed functions. Installing under Ubuntu Desktop edition works with no special modifications.
